dc.description.abstractHarmonics analysis of AC/DC converters have been usually investigated for line-commutated rectifier and in the steady state of the controlled DC drive. In this paper, PWM rectifiers and transient states of the drive, in case of unbalanced supply are included. The mathematical model of complete DC drive have been developed and used in analysis. The results show increase of individual and total harmonic distortion in case of unbalance. The same is with transient states, in which harmonics reach high values exceeding harmonics limits stipulated by harmonic limitation standard.en
